CE EMC compliant cabling is required for all systems shipped to
Europe. All cabling specifications in this chapter conform to the
European CE EMC requirements.
All of the cables listed on the Cable Selector drawing are CE EMC
compliant when used in an MTS system. Where possible, use standard
cables listed on the System Cable Plug 493 Package Selection drawing
(PN 700-000-656). If it is not possible to use standard cables or you are
constructing custom cables, select cables, backshells, and connection
shields as described in the cable specification for each connector. See
the appropriate rear panel connector for fabrication information.
